מַחְלָהMachlâh/makh-law'/
HebrewH42445 occurrences (KJV)

Machlah, the name apparently of two Israelitesses

KJV renders it: Mahlah.

Where it appears

  • Num 26:33Zelophehad the son of Hepher had no sons, but daughters: and the names of the daughters of Zelophehad were Mahlah, and Noah, Hoglah, Milcah, and Tirzah.
  • Num 27:1Then the daughters of Zelophehad, the son of Hepher, the son of Gilead, the son of Machir, the son of Manasseh, of the families of Manasseh the son of Joseph came near. These are the names of his daughters: Mahlah, Noah, and Hoglah, and Milcah, and Tirzah.
  • Num 36:11for Mahlah, Tirzah, Hoglah, Milcah, and Noah, the daughters of Zelophehad, were married to their father’s brothers’ sons.
  • Josh 17:3But Zelophehad, the son of Hepher, the son of Gilead, the son of Machir, the son of Manasseh, had no sons, but daughters. These are the names of his daughters: Mahlah, Noah, Hoglah, Milcah, and Tirzah.
  • 1 Chr 7:18His sister Hammolecheth bore Ishhod, Abiezer, and Mahlah.
